For its author, Lucia Impelluso, this guidebook's main objective is “to give back to the flora and fauna that sense of wonderment, that taste of symbolic language that for so long was part and parcel of humanistic culture” (p. 9). Nature and Its Symbols aims to find a happy medium between the science and art of the natural world as it is depicted in paintings, sculpture and other works of art.
